Roof flashing installation services involve the placement and sealing of thin metal strips around key areas of a roof, such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and roof joints. These metal pieces serve as protective barriers designed to direct water away from vulnerable spots, preventing leaks and water intrusion. Proper installation ensures that these critical areas are sealed effectively, reducing the risk of water damage that can compromise the integrity of the roof and the interior of the property. Skilled contractors assess the specific needs of each roof and apply flashing materials that match the roof’s design and structure for optimal performance.
One of the primary issues that roof flashing installation addresses is water infiltration. Over time, flashing can become damaged, corroded, or improperly installed, leading to leaks that may cause interior water stains,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Installing new or replacement flashing helps to resolve these problems by creating a durable, waterproof barrier. This service is especially important in regions with heavy rainfall or snow, where water exposure is frequent. Proper flashing installation also helps prevent drafts and air leaks, contributing to better energy efficiency within the building.

The overview below groups typical Roof Flashing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Jessup,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material Costs - The cost of roof flashing materials typically ranges from $5 to $15 per linear foot. For a standard residential roof, material expenses can amount to $200 to $600 depending on size and type. These costs vary based on the material chosen and roof complexity.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or generally costs between $45 and $75 per hour. For an average roof, labor may total $200 to $800, depending on the scope of work and local rates. Complex or large roofs can increase labor costs significantly.
Project Size & Complexity - Larger or more intricate roof areas can increase overall costs, with total expenses ranging from $300 to over $2,000. The complexity of the roof design influences the amount of flashing needed and installation difficulty.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include roof tear-off, repair, or replacement of damaged sheathing, adding $100 to $500 to the total. These costs depend on the condition of the existing roof and the extent of repairs required.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ing installation? Roof flashing installation involves adding or replacing metal or other materials around roof features to prevent water infiltration and protect the structure.
Why is proper roof flashing important? Properly installed roof flashing helps prevent leaks, water damage, and extends the lifespan of the roof by directing water away from vulnerable areas.
How do I find local roof flashing installation services? You can contact local roofing contractors or service providers that specialize in roof repairs and installation to get professional flashing services.
What types of materials are used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en based on durability and compatibility with the roof type.
When should roof flashing be replaced or repaired? Flashing should be inspected regularly and replaced or repaired if it shows signs of rust, damage, or if leaks are detected around roof penetrations.
